php数组函数序列之array_flip() 将数组键名与值对调


Posted in PHP onNovember 07, 2011

array_flip() 定义和用法

array_flip() 函数将使数组的键名与其相应值调换,即键名变成了值,而值变成了键名。

array_flip() 函数返回一个反转后的数组,如果同一值出现了多次,则最后一个键名将作为它的值,所有其他的键名都将丢失。

如果原数组中的值的数据类型不是字符串或整数,函数将报错。

语法
array_flip(array)参数 描述
array 必需。规定输入的数组。

例子

<?php 
$a=array(0=>"Dog",1=>"Cat",2=>"Horse");print_r(array_flip($a)); 
?>

输出:

Array ( [Dog] => 0 [Cat] => 1 [Horse] => 2 )

PHP 相关文章推荐
第六节--访问属性和方法
Nov 16 PHP
fleaphp crud操作之findByField函数的使用方法
Apr 23 PHP
理解和运用PHP中的多态性[译]
Aug 02 PHP
提示Trying to clone an uncloneable object of class Imagic的解决
Oct 27 PHP
深入分析使用mysql_fetch_object()以对象的形式返回查询结果
Jun 05 PHP
yii框架builder、update、delete使用方法
Apr 30 PHP
php发送get、post请求的6种方法简明总结
Jul 08 PHP
PHP文件锁函数flock()详细介绍
Nov 18 PHP
PHP使用ffmpeg给视频增加字幕显示的方法
Mar 12 PHP
PHP的Yii框架使用中的一些错误解决方法与建议
Aug 21 PHP
PHP设计模式之观察者模式定义与用法分析
Apr 04 PHP
PHP连接MySQL数据库操作代码实例解析
Jul 11 PHP
php数组函数序列之array_push() 数组尾部添加一个或多个元素(入栈),返回新长度。
Nov 07 #PHP
php数组函数序列之array_splice() - 在数组任意位置插入元素
Nov 07 #PHP
php数组函数序列之in_array() - 查找数组中是否存在指定值
Nov 07 #PHP
php中常用字符串处理代码片段整理
Nov 07 #PHP
php smarty截取中文字符乱码问题?gb2312/utf-8
Nov 07 #PHP
PHP面向对象概念
Nov 06 #PHP
php 记录进行累加并显示总时长为秒的结果
Nov 04 #PHP
You might like
PHP中在数据库中保存Checkbox数据(2)
2006/10/09 PHP
基于MySQL分区性能的详细介绍
2013/05/02 PHP
php中解析带中文字符的url函数分享
2015/01/20 PHP
javascript中的对象创建 实例附注释
2011/02/08 Javascript
Jquery 的扩展方法总结
2011/10/01 Javascript
js 利用className得到对象的实现代码
2011/11/15 Javascript
Jquery实现仿腾讯微博发表广播
2014/11/17 Javascript
javascript事件处理模型实例说明
2016/05/31 Javascript
URL的参数中有加号传值变为空格的问题(URL特殊字符)
2016/11/04 Javascript
JS实现禁止高频率连续点击的方法【基于ES6语法】
2017/04/25 Javascript
详解vue-cli官方脚手架配置
2018/07/20 Javascript
解决vue 表格table列求和的问题
2019/11/06 Javascript
vue图片上传组件使用详解
2019/12/23 Javascript
koa2 数据api中间件设计模型的实现方法
2020/07/13 Javascript
JavaScript中CreateTextFile函数
2020/08/30 Javascript
Python Pandas实现数据分组求平均值并填充nan的示例
2019/07/04 Python
Python hmac模块使用实例解析
2019/12/24 Python
使用SQLAlchemy操作数据库表过程解析
2020/06/10 Python
教你使用Sublime text3搭建Python开发环境及常用插件安装另分享Sublime text3最新激活注册码
2020/11/12 Python
css3实现背景动态渐变效果
2019/12/10 HTML / CSS
香港优质食材和美酒专门店:FoodWise
2017/09/01 全球购物
String是最基本的数据类型吗?
2013/06/13 面试题
应届生煤化工求职信
2013/10/21 职场文书
语文教育专业应届生求职信
2013/11/23 职场文书
经销商会议欢迎词
2014/01/11 职场文书
安全承诺书范文
2014/03/26 职场文书
创建学习型党组织实施方案
2014/03/29 职场文书
汉语言文学专业自荐信
2014/06/11 职场文书
基层党支部整改方案
2014/10/25 职场文书
乡镇计划生育工作汇报
2014/10/28 职场文书
2015年妇幼保健工作总结
2015/05/19 职场文书
工作表现证明
2015/06/15 职场文书
小学二年级班主任工作经验交流材料
2015/11/02 职场文书
嵌入式Redis服务器在Spring Boot测试中的使用教程
2021/07/21 Redis
MySQL数据库配置信息查看与修改方法详解
2022/06/25 MySQL
使用python生成大量数据写入es数据库并查询操作(2)
2022/09/23 Python